Output 20f76fe6b3bdbae125bd683eaee0546416f59a9a71398a7d0cafa7d70c50d818:2

value
68690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 991cf86f22de1f0eef8b4a3111451c266026300e OP_EQUAL
address
3Fec1o6tcrJ19UXFLxpS2vdrYXGv6vpiE2
transaction
20f76fe6b3bdbae125bd683eaee0546416f59a9a71398a7d0cafa7d70c50d818
spent
true